Hello, I'm a college student (strange, since I'm 70 years old!!) I'm taking a course in Word that is administered by SAM-Cengage. They are very particular about formatting, etc.



I'm required to apply a text effect to a block of text. The name of the effect is "Sharp Bevel" text effect.

I've searched through all the bevel options and haven't been able to find this special effect. It has to be that specific text effect, or it's counted wrong. I'm sure the experts in this group can lead me in the right direction.

I do not find "Sharp Bevel" in text effects in Word 2010-2016.
Note that Bevel is a WordArt effect, not one on the Home tab.
Hard edge is an effect, but not sharp.
